Whole Foods Amarillo: Your Guide to the Best Local Finds

Whole foods Amarillo emphasizes minimally processed ingredients sourced from the Texas Panhandle region. This approach supports local growers while delivering nutrient dense options for everyday meals.

Choosing whole foods Amarillo style means planning menus around seasonal produce, pasture raised proteins, and minimally refined grains. These choices can improve nutrition, support regional agriculture, and simplify pantry management.

Identifying Authentic Whole Foods Amarillo Sources

Finding reliable vendors within the Amarillo area requires attention to labeling, producer practices, and storage conditions. Prioritizing trusted outlets reduces exposure to heavily processed additives.

Farmers Markets and Seasonal Hubs

Open air markets in downtown and neighboring towns offer direct access to growers. Visiting mid morning ensures the widest selection of fresh fruits and vegetables.

Cooperative Grocers and Bulk Buyers

Worker owned stores often stock regionally grown grains, legumes, and oils. Bulk sections allow smaller, more flexible quantities, which helps limit food waste.

Building Balanced Menus with Local Ingredients

Structuring plates around whole foods Amarillo principles encourages colorful vegetables, thoughtful proteins, and slow digesting carbohydrates. This balance supports steady energy and satiety across the day.

Strategic Pantry Setup

Reserve shelf space for dried beans, brown rice, nuts, and spices. Keeping these staples visible makes it easier to assemble quick, nourishing meals after work or school.

Weekly Prep Routines

Batch cook grains, roast seasonal vegetables, and portion protein for the week. Clear containers and labeled dates help prevent forgotten leftovers and streamline cooking nights.

Nutritional Benefits of Whole Foods Amarillo Style

An emphasis on unrefined grains, legumes, and fresh produce increases fiber, micronutrients, and phytonrient variety. These components support digestive health, heart function, and long term wellness goals.

Supporting Local Agriculture

Spending at growers markets keeps revenue within the regional economy. This cycle strengthens rural livelihoods and encourages responsible land management practices.

Environmental Considerations

Short transportation distances lower fuel use and packaging waste. Choosing seasonal items reduces the demand for energy intensive greenhouse production during off months.

FAQ

Reader questions

Where can I reliably buy whole foods Amarillo produced items within the city limits?

Visit the downtown Saturday farmers market, check the local food co-op inventory online, and scan community boards for pop up farm stands in residential neighborhoods.

How do I know if a label truly reflects whole foods Amarillo sourcing standards?

Look for transparent origin details, minimal added ingredients, and certifications from recognized regional cooperatives. When in doubt, ask vendors about their processing and distribution practices.

Can whole foods Amarillo menus work on a limited weekly budget?

Yes, base meals on inexpensive staples like dried beans, brown rice, and seasonal vegetables, and supplement with modest portions of pasture raised eggs or dairy from nearby producers.

What is the best way to introduce whole foods Amarillo options to children who prefer processed snacks?

Gradually replace highly packaged items with familiar whole food versions, involve them in simple prep tasks, and pair new flavors with preferred textures to ease the transition.
